dc.description.abstractThis article deals with the analysis of trolley impact on the dynamic behaviour of the flexible structure of the mega quayside container crane (QCC) boom, identified as the most relevant structural part. It develops a modelling method for the dynamic response of the large flexible structure of the QCC boom under a moving trolley. By using FEM the original structure of the whole crane structure is reduced to an equivalent model of the boom. The boom is in this way modelled as a system with distributed parameters, comprising reduced stiffnesses and lumped masses from other parts of the upper structure. The article looks at the moving mass approach to achieve the desired performance of the QCC. Differential equations of the mathematical model are obtained by using Lagrange's equations and the assumed mode method. The continuum is discretized by a finite number of admissible functions. Deterministic simulation gives the dynamic response of the boom for quay-to-ship container transfer. Results are obtained for the boom deflection and bending moment values, as well as for the dynamic amplification factor of deflection.en
